Thanks everyone. I am indeed lucky, having her enjoy the outdoors as much as I do. The key was to get her the gear that kept her comfortable, as I said it took me about 3 years to get her to shoot a deer. She didn't mind shooting the birds, but then deer was a diffrent story. Know she hunts just as hard as I do. I think I was more excited about her shooting her buck then she was. Thanks again.

i hunted deer with my dad when I was a teenager but wasn't serious then. In the past few years I started spending more time going fishing & bird hunting with Rik. I went along deer hunting last year and realized that I had caught the bug- I wanted to be hunting myself but didn't feel confident yet with a rifle and scope. We spent a lot of time this summer and fall on the range, which really helped my confidence. Also, Rik made sure that I got a rifle that fit me well and good boots and gear.
